A three-dimensional hydrogen-bonded framework in piperazine-3,4-dihydroxy3-cyclobutene-1,2-dione-water (1/1/2)

Abstract

The title compound, piperazine-1,4-diium 3,4-dihydroxy-3-cyclobutene- 1,2-dionate(2-) dihydrate, is a hydrated salt, C4H12N22+. C4O42-. 2H(2)O The water molecules and the centrosymmetric anions are linked by O-H ... O hydrogen bonds into two-dimensional nets built from a single type of R-8(6)(24) ring. Adjacent nets are linked by the centrosymmetric cations, each of which forms four N-H ... O hydrogen bonds, with four different anions as accepters.
